The invention relates to an apparatus and a method for mapping sources that locally modify the geomagnetic field. The aim of the invention is to design an apparatus and devise a method for mapping sources locally modifying the geomagnetic field which overcome the disadvantages of the prior art and which, unlike 2D magnetic field mapping devices with SQUID systems, especially make it possible to determine the actual depth and size of the objects to be detected. Said aim is achieved by equipping the apparatus with highly sensitive sensors (1) for measuring the gradient of the geomagnetic field, a position measuring unit (31) for determining the location of the sensors above the measured field that is to be mapped, a data processing and storing unit (5), and a non-magnetic moving and supporting unit (6) on which the sensors, the position measuring unit, and the data processing and storing unit are mounted. At least two sensors (11) are provided which face in the same direction and are disposed vertically on top of each other at a distance from one another in order to measure the local magnetic field gradient. Furthermore, the signals of all sensors and of the position measuring unit can be simultaneously recorded.
